    <description>Glocal Citizenship is the recognition that we are simultaneously citizens of our local communities and of the world as a whole. It's about understanding how local actions have global impacts and how global issues affect our local communities. As Glocal Citizens, we strive to be informed, engaged, and responsible individuals who work to create a more just, sustainable, and peaceful world.
Explore the intersection of local and global impact with Glocal Citizens! Hosted by Florence Amerley Adu, this podcast delves into the experiences of inspiring individuals bridging their local selves with the wider world. Through engaging conversations with Dynamic Diasporans, Florence explores the personal and professional journeys that define Glocal Citizenship. Along the way, get to know more about the business of their business, including the technical and operational aspects involved in the work of manifesting a new world. Go beyond the headlines and discover how individuals are shaping a more just and sustainable world, both in their own communities and on a global scale.

  <description>Holiday Greetings Glocal Citizens!
'Tis the season for gratitude, cheer and new beginnings which is exactly what this week's guest offers in story and insight. Brigitte Perenyi is an award-winning Documentary Story Producer, Director, and Voice Over Artist, with a keen eye for visual and narrative details.  She has traveled and worked in over ten countries in Africa and Europe; producing in one of the most challenging environments for media outlets, corporations, and organizations including BBC, World Bank, Open Society Foundation, and Conciliation Resources (CR).
In 2017, Brigitte lead the full production of her personal story in a documentary film called, My Stolen Childhood. The BBC Our World commissioned 25 minutes edit which has been seen by millions of people globally. In November 2019, the BBC named her one of the most inspiring women in the world. 
She is a story strategist and cultural translator, who helps international media agencies and development organizations step away from narratives of victimhood and unequal power dynamics to tell stories that connect to the human heart.
I'm delighted to share this inspiring guest and her story of ascent, overcoming a traumatic childhood to emerge in her womanhood as a masterful narrative storyteller.
